Belem Neighborhood Exploration

Visitors exploring the Belem neighborhood will encounter the iconic Belem Tower, a UNESCO World Heritage site renowned for its intricate Manueline architecture. This fortress-like structure, perched along the banks of the Tagus River, served as a ceremonial gateway to Lisbon during Portugal’s Age of Exploration.
Nearby, the Discovery Monument stands as a grand tribute to the nation’s seafaring prowess, with intricately carved statues celebrating the voyages of famous explorers like Vasco da Gama.
The tour also includes a visit to the magnificent Jerónimos Monastery, another Manueline masterpiece that houses the tomb of the legendary navigator. Wandering through these historic landmarks provides a captivating glimpse into Lisbon’s storied past as a global maritime power.

Alfama Neighborhood Discovery

Winding through Lisbon’s oldest neighborhood, the Alfama district captivates visitors with its charming cobbled streets, quaint squares, and historic landmarks that offer a glimpse into the city’s Moorish past.
Climbing the hilly lanes, travelers are treated to stunning views of the Tagus River and the iconic St. George’s Castle, a Crusader-era fortress that dominates the skyline.
Along the way, they’ll discover hidden gems like the Igreja de Santo Estêvão, a baroque church with intricate tile work, and the lively Feira da Ladra flea market, where locals haggle over antiques and souvenirs.
The Alfama’s authentic atmosphere and rich history make it a must-visit destination for anyone exploring Lisbon.

Parque Das Nacoes Visit

The modern Parque das Nacoes, nestled along the Tejo River, dazzles travelers with its futuristic architecture, innovative green spaces, and thrilling attractions.
Anchored by the iconic Vasco da Gama Tower, this vibrant district showcases Lisbon’s transformation from a historic city to a dynamic, forward-thinking metropolis.
Visitors can explore:
- The Oceanarium, one of the world’s largest aquariums, featuring a vast array of marine life
- The Pavilion of Knowledge, an interactive science and technology museum
- The Telecabine, a cable car that offers panoramic views of the river and the city
- The Altice Arena, a state-of-the-art concert hall and event venue
